Miraval Bartenders are an essential member of the Food & Beverage department. They are often the first members of the F&B department that our guests will meet. By that virtue, they set the tone for the service and culinary experience that our guests will receive. Bartenders make drinks for guests that sit at the bar and for the servers in the dining room. Bartenders will also make coffee drinks, blend smoothies, hand out snacks, offer directions and answer questions for our guests, while keeping the bar and seating area tidy at all times.

Responsibilities
- Prepare and serve a variety of alcoholic and non-alcoholic beverages with precision, ensuring each drink meets quality standards.
- Engage with guests in a friendly, professional manner, providing excellent customer service that encourages repeat visits.
- Manage POS systems to process transactions efficiently and accurately.
- Maintain cleanliness and organization of the bar area, adhering to food safety and sanitation standards at all times.
- Monitor inventory levels, restock supplies as needed, and communicate stock shortages promptly.
Qualifications
- Minimum of 6 months of bartending experience
- Ability to work extended hours on your feet
- Ability to carry up to 25lbs at one time
- Interpersonal skills for genuine, fluid communication with guests and staff
